Market Snapshot: Solid State Relay Market Size and Growth
The solid state relay market grew from USD 3.08 billion in 2024 to USD 3.30 billion in 2025. It is expected to continue expanding at a CAGR of 7.71%, reaching USD 5.58 billion by 2032.

Key Takeaways: Strategic Insights for Decision-Makers
- Solid state relay technology enables higher reliability and faster response in industrial automation compared to electromechanical alternatives, supporting emerging demands for efficient switching in fields such as EV charging, power infrastructure, and building management.
- Integration of wide bandgap semiconductors, including silicon carbide and gallium nitride, is driving innovation, allowing for increased temperature tolerance, lower losses, and compact high-density designs.
- The convergence with digital monitoring and IoT connectivity is creating new value through real-time diagnostics, predictive maintenance, and remote management—critical factors for smart manufacturing and adaptive process control.
- Sustainability is influencing product design, with emphasis on eco-friendly materials, energy efficiency, and end-of-life recyclability to meet evolving regulatory and customer expectations across global regions.
- Market consolidation and collaboration among technology suppliers are accelerating development cycles and enabling easier customization, reducing both risk and time to market.
Tariff Impact and Shifting Supply Chains
United States tariffs introduced in 2025 on key semiconductor components and relay assemblies have redefined global sourcing strategies. Manufacturers are diversifying suppliers and relocating assembly closer to end markets to minimize tariff effects and reduce lead times. These adjustments not only reduce exposure to regulatory volatility but also foster supply chain resilience and enable more effective local customer support.
